However, at the most pessimistic moment in the market, the FIL team did one critical thing—focused on technology instead of hype.

The launch of FVM (Filecoin Virtual Machine) has completely rewritten FIL's narrative. It transformed the originally single storage network into a versatile "storage + computing" platform supporting smart contracts. What does this mean? DeFi, NFT, and even AI data hosting can all run on FIL, effectively doubling the ecological imagination.
